Hardware Recommendations for Autodesk Inventor
Similar to most software developers, Autodesk keeps track of the system requirements for different Inventor versions, which you may use to make sure your system's hardware is compatible with Inventor. However, the majority of "PC requirements" lists focus more on what hardware is necessary than what would provide the optimum performance. Moreover, some lists may be out-of-date, include outdated modifications, or just plainly list substandard hardware.
Processor

When it comes to Inventor, the majority of the program is just single-threaded, which means it can only use one CPU core. Because of this, we usually advise selecting the CPU with the greatest frequency when making a decision. That refers to CPUs made in the current generation, such as Intel's Core i9 or i7 K-series, which have a good number of cores and fast clock speeds. However, many of those processors' cores are slower "efficiency" cores, which work best for rendering that is densely threaded and for background operations.
The inventor can only use a small number of cores for modeling and signing. For general modeling jobs, we have found that the CPU with the maximum running frequency will provide the best overall performance. Our top choice is the standard Core i7 and i9 CPUs from Intel, which now offer very high single-core clock speeds without coming at a significant cost.
A list of the reliable tasks in Inventor that can utilize multiple cores can be found here, but CPUs with multiple cores, such as the ones suggested above, are also capable of doing very well in these situations. There may be good reasons to go to an even higher core count, though, if you spend a lot of time with rendering or finite element analysis (FEA) simulations. We provide a workstation with AMD's Ryzen 9 7950X, which has sixteen full-speed cores, for those situations.
Memory (RAM)
We typically advise a minimum of 32GB of RAM for all of our systems, while exactly how much you require will depend on the size and complexity of the model you will be using. In actuality, Inventor has relatively low RAM requirements; Autodesk merely suggests 8GB of RAM.
However, we believe that 32GB is a decent starting point because of the relatively low cost of RAM and the fact that most users typically have more apps open on their PC than just Inventor. While 64GB of RAM is required for demanding simulation or rendering tasks,. Any other software you run alongside Inventor will also require memory space, so keep that in mind.

Video Card (GPU)

The video card is liable for Autodesk Inventor’s 2D and 3D model screen displays Only 3D models require anything more than a basic GPU. Since most operations in Autodesk don't really require an upgraded video card, we usually advise getting a mid-range GPU to handle the demands of Inventor and other related apps that do require a GPU. Since Inventor does not heavily use the GPU, VRAM is typically not a concern. If you have a 4K display, we recommend having at least 4GB to 6 GB of VRAM, although all the video cards we currently offer for Inventor have at least 8GB of VRAM.
But on the other hand, Arvuti.in also suggests you use only workstation cards, such as NVIDIA's professional RTX A-series product line cards, which are officially certified and recommended by Autodesk. As a result, we strongly advise utilizing certified cards in any business environment to ensure that Autodesk will provide you with complete support in the event that you have a software problem.
Storage Device
Primary Drive: OS/Software (SSD/NVMe): Includes your operating system and the base Autodesk Inventor installation. An SSD is highly recommended as it will greatly improve how fast the OS and programs startup, but you can also upgrade to a faster NVMe drive for a small performance benefit. The recommended storage for installation of software is not more than 10 GB.
Since the primary drive will primarily be used to store Windows and software, including all software (except large Game), it doesn't need to be that large for the majority of users; a 500GB-1TB SSD will be enough for Drive C.
Secondary Drive: Project Files (Platter/SSD/NVMe) Having a second storage (either SSD or HHD) for storing assets and effects is a wonderful alternative if you have additional money to spend or keep a lot of them around for use on different projects. Of course, an internal or external hard drive is a more cost-effective option than a high-capacity SSD if you need more mass storage and preservation.
